Be sure that you are well educated on your disorder so that when you say “Ma. Dad. I have been diagnosed with generalized anxiety disorder” you will be able to answer any questions that they might have. Also, include them in your treatment plans.

Maybe print out some basic info on GAD from the Internet and use that when you talk to them: “Mom & Dad, I was diagnosed with General Anxiety Dirsorder and I want to work on overcoming it. Here’s some information about it so that we all know what we’re dealing with.”
